Sendai is a great place to base yourself when exploring Tohoku. It is a day trip away from amazing places like Mt.Zao, Yamadera, and Matsushima. The city itself is also beautiful with lots of greenery just outside of the city core and plenty of amazing places to eat. The people of Sendia are, in general, much more friendly than Tokyo and more happy to talk story with you over a beer or some food. Getting to Sendai is surprisingly fast from Tokyo, only taking 1.5 hours on the Hayabusa Shinkansen, and it cost less than I was expecting as well.

I like the relaxed pace of Akita. Learn about local history at the Akita City Folk Arts Center and Senshu Park; visit the art museums and explore Akita Arts Theatre Mille Has. I think it's also a great place to rent a car and drive out to the Oga Peninsula, or to one of the many onsen ryokan, or to Lake Tazawa. The scenery is beautiful, people are friendly and the food is hearty and comforting. Take the Shinkansen to Kakunodate and see the restored samurai residences in the cherry blossoms or the fall colors, and you can even try wearing kimono or take a rickshaw ride with a local guide. Don't forget to stop for Michinoku Pudding before getting back on the Shinkansen.

Hon-Hachinohe has far more to offer than we could fit into our three-day visit—we truly wished we had stayed longer. The Korekawa Jomon Archaeological Museum was exceptional, offering a fascinating look at the area's ancient past. The Tanesashi Coast was another highlight, with its beautiful and easy-to-navigate hiking trails. In the center of town, we explored the Hachinohe Portal Museum, known as ‘Hacchi’—a six-floor space that blends cultural center, artist studios, and local exhibits. The staff there were especially welcoming and helpful. We didn’t have time to visit the Art Museum or the History Museum, Maybe next time
